(菜鸟问题)怎样把每个磁盘下的所有文件都放到treeview控件下的相应的每个磁盘,在线等!谢谢! 就是和windows的资源管理器一样的!应该怎么做!不胜感激! 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 很简单的一个例子: private void Form1_Load(object sender, System.EventArgs e) { LoadHardDriveData(); } private void LoadHardDriveData() { LoadSubFolders(new System.IO.DirectoryInfo("D:\\"), null); } private void LoadSubFolders(System.IO.DirectoryInfo ParentFolder , TreeNode ParentNode ) { string ParentFolderName = ParentFolder.Name; if (ParentNode == null ) { ParentNode = treeView1.Nodes.Add(ParentFolderName); } else { ParentNode = ParentNode.Nodes.Add(ParentFolderName); } foreach (System.IO.DirectoryInfo SubFolder in ParentFolder.GetDirectories()) { try { LoadSubFolders(SubFolder, ParentNode); } catch(Exception) {} } } 请问wmt85(天涯在流浪)我现在已经把我的电脑下面的所有磁盘已经放在treeview中的我的电脑下了,但是我现在是想把c盘下的所有文件和文件夹再读到treeview中的我的电脑下的c盘中!!谢了 建议给 wmt85(天涯在流浪) 加50分 winform中的DrapDrop事件为什么不会响应?? 我想新建一个类来储存信息,请问要怎么写。 困了我一个月的一个问题,j晕啊 WinForm怎么把图片通过PictureBox添加到数据库中啊???求救~~~~~~ 如何讓textBox中只能key進數字 如何提高asp.net访问速度 求助:C#画椭圆,矩形___复杂的 "加急" 如何跳过消息处理? XPath的问题 学校要整一个P2P的项目纠结用REMOTING还是SOCKET 关于通讯簿的问题,请高手进来一下,谢谢!!! 求助:TreeView选中节点的问题!!!
private void Form1_Load(object sender, System.EventArgs e)
{
LoadHardDriveData();
} private void LoadHardDriveData()
{
LoadSubFolders(new System.IO.DirectoryInfo("D:\\"), null);
}
private void LoadSubFolders(System.IO.DirectoryInfo ParentFolder , TreeNode ParentNode )
{
string ParentFolderName = ParentFolder.Name;
if (ParentNode == null )
{
ParentNode = treeView1.Nodes.Add(ParentFolderName);
}
else
{
ParentNode = ParentNode.Nodes.Add(ParentFolderName);
}
foreach (System.IO.DirectoryInfo SubFolder in ParentFolder.GetDirectories())
{
try
{
LoadSubFolders(SubFolder, ParentNode);
}
catch(Exception)
{}
}
}
加50分